## Load test: Copperline checkout

Plugin authors: before shipping, run your checkout hooks through the Copperline load harness. Target 500 rps for ten minutes; p99 under 800 ms or the gate fails. Use the sandbox cart only — never the shared staging tenant. Hooks that allocate per-request clients will fail the gate. Record results against the harness build token printed below.

build token for tajeg-bajep: htk14_409ba9df6b8acb

Plugins must register event schemas before publishing; unregistered events are rejected at the Corvel gateway. Compatibility mode is transitive-backward; breaking changes require a new subject. To validate locally, run the vaultcheck CLI against staging before requesting prod registration. Schema IDs are immutable; never reuse a deleted subject name. Rate limits apply per plugin key. If validation fails, check the compatibility matrix first, not your payload. Plugins should target the registry settings given below.

deployment values, tawif-kageg:
zorael:
  log_level: debug
  metrics_host: metrics.zorael.qorvelsys.internal
  pin: 3988
  pool_size: 32

Heads up: if the Lintrock baseline file in the Quarrow repo drifts from main, CI fails with a "stale baseline" error even when the code is fine. Quick fix is to regenerate the baseline on a clean checkout and re-push. If a customer build is blocked, confirm the failing run matches the token below before escalating.

build token for yadug-yagag: htk21_c863c33eb8b82c0c9c152